Program Memory Size: | 8KB (8K x 8) |
Supplier Device Package: | 24-QFN (5x5) |
Package / Case: | 24-VQFN Exposed Pad |
Operating Temperature: | -40°C ~ 85°C (TA) |
Oscillator Type: | Internal |
Data Converters: | A/D 2x12b, D/A 1x12b |
Voltage - Supply (Vcc/Vdd): | 1.85 V ~ 3.8 V |
RAM Size: | 2K x 8 |
EEPROM Size: | -- |
Program Memory Type: | FLASH |
Series: | Zero Gecko |
Number of I/O: | 17 |
Peripherals: | Brown-out Detect/Reset, DMA, I²S, POR, PWM, WDT |
Connectivity: | EBI/EMI, I²C, IrDA, SmartCard, SPI, UART/USART |
Speed: | 24MHz |
Core Size: | 32-Bit |
Core Processor: | ARM® Cortex®-M0+ |

The EFM32ZG110F8-QFN24T is a versatile, low-power Cortex-M0+ microcontroller that has become a popular choice for designers. It is designed for applications that require low power, a wide range of integrated peripherals, and low pin-constraints in small packages. This article will explore the applications, features, and working principles of the EFM32ZG110F8-QFN24T.
The EFM32ZG110F8-QFN24T is ideal for energy-saving applications such as home automation, industrial automation, medical systems, wearables, and consumer electronics. The EFM32ZG110F8-QFN24T’s low power capabilities, which include its sleep, deep sleep, and deep power-down modes, make it a great choice for designers who want to conserve power. It also features built-in peripheral functions such as Flash memory, USARTs, SPI and I2C, and more. The EFM32ZG110F8-QFN24T is also small, measuring in at just 5mmx5mm, making it ideal for integrated designs in a variety of applications.
